Thank you. Wage: $14.50 p/h Employment Benefits: https://discovergoodwill.org/benefits/ Summary: Transport materials to or from storage or work sites to designated area. Load and unload materials from vehicles, into vehicles, and into or out of containers. Handle a multitude of materials in accordance with company standards avoiding damaging or soiling donations. Secure materials in transport. Maintain a clean, organized and safe work area. Goodwill is always accepting applications for this position in order to maintain an applicant pool. Must pass background check.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following: Provide outstanding customer service. Must demonstrate willingness and ability to adhere to Goodwill Industries of the Inland Northwest directives, rules, policies, procedures, and departmental and organizational standards. Load, unload, and move materials within or near plant, yard or work site performing any combination of the following duties: Effectively sort, store, and process incoming donations according to established company standards to the appropriate workstations. Transport newly processed merchandise from workstations to the appropriate area including, store, store holding area and/or to store load holding area as directed. Read work orders or follow oral instructions to ascertain materials or containers to be moved. Safely load, and unload materials onto or from pallets, carts, totes, trays, racks and shelves by hand or by utilization of lifting devices and/or employee assistance. Safely load and unload materials onto or from vehicles, convey materials to or from storage or work sites to designated areas using hand truck, pallet jack or other lifting devices and/or employee assistance. Effectively sort and stack materials including incoming donations in a safe and organized manner according to company standards avoiding damaging or soiling donations. Ensure that donations with multiple parts, (i.e., lamps and lampshades) are kept together. Effectively separate incoming donations by category, (i.e., glass, wares, shoes, etc.), in a safe and organized manner according to company standards when unloading trucks. Lift heavy objects by hand, using lift devices and/or employee assistance. Ride in vehicles (trucks) assisting driver with loading and unloading cargo trucks of donations and other materials from donors (including moving items by hand, pushing or pulling empty or full/heavy carts, racks, pallet jacks, and hand trucks) from residences and/or places of business, Donation Service Centers and Goodwill Stores. Frequently enter and exit truck cab and cargo box. Must be able to work flexible hours and days including weekends. Must be available to work any combination of 5 days between Monday through Sunday for an 8-hour shift. Will be required to occasionally work overtime. Transport processed donations to the appropriate Production Department. May be required to utilize the freight elevator. Maintain a clean and organized work area. Transfer trash from work areas to compactors and large trash receptacles. Follow all policies, procedures, and directives of Goodwill Industries assuring safety of personnel or property.
